In 2021, EOC Group initiated a program to migrate its infrastructure to the cloud and upgrade to SAP S/4 HANA as its core ERP Financial system. The move to SAP S/4 HANA is positioned as a company-wide modernization effort tied to a digitalisation roadmap extending to 2026, and it explicitly incorporates intelligent technologies and advanced analytics to support next generation operational models.
The SAP S/4 HANA deployment focuses on centralizing core finance capabilities, consolidating accounting and financial close workflows, and enabling resource planning and allocation across internal and external resource pools. Configuration work emphasizes real time analytics, integrated transactional processing, and automation of routine financial workflows, consistent with ERP Financial functional expectations.
SOA People is engaged as the system integrator to execute the cloud migration and conversion phases, and the program architectural direction centers on cloud hosting combined with embedded analytics. Operational coverage is described as company-wide finance and resource management functions for EOC Group in Belgium, with the implementation staged over multiple conversion waves in the coming years.
Governance is organized around a multi-year roadmap through 2026, combining SI project governance with internal process redesign to enable new business models and faster response to business challenges. Documented benefits include the ability to adopt new business models, transform quickly to meet business challenges, and manage internal and external resources, outcomes that are driving the migration and conversion planning for SAP S/4 HANA.
